Output 43ba9a45203d6b1c073e5ffda0ab3d364b0899e46fc0d9c17ba66f721915a7f6:12

value
1349981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3ec35c64696026f366f732e48b4557641cee653 OP_EQUAL
address
3Gdm2yUj9UyfquGpD1oqUtmMHTxiotDF4Q
transaction
43ba9a45203d6b1c073e5ffda0ab3d364b0899e46fc0d9c17ba66f721915a7f6
confirmations
317872
spent
true